The Bay Area Science Festival returns this Saturday, October 25, promising a day filled with curiosity, discovery, and hands-on learning for attendees of all ages. Hosted across multiple locations, this annual event brings together scientists, educators, and community members to celebrate innovation and foster a passion for STEM. From interactive exhibits to engaging demonstrations, the festival offers Marin County families a unique opportunity to explore the wonders of science right in their backyard. For those looking to spark inspiration and ignite creativity, the Bay Area Science Festival is the place to be this weekend.

Bay Area Science Festival Promises Hands-On Learning Experiences for All Ages

This year’s festival is set to ignite curiosity and foster a love for science through a variety of interactive exhibits and workshops suitable for visitors of every age. Attendees can expect to engage with cutting-edge technology demonstrations, hands-on robotics labs, and immersive virtual reality experiences that bring complex scientific concepts to life. Families will especially appreciate the kid-friendly zones where little explorers can experiment with slime-making, solar energy kits, and chemistry magic shows, all designed to make learning both fun and accessible.

Beyond the exhibits, the festival features a dynamic lineup of expert talks and panel discussions, showcasing innovations in environmental science, space exploration, and biotechnology. Highlights include:

  • Live science shows combining entertainment with education
  • Expert Q&A sessions with local scientists and researchers
  • STEM career workshops aimed at inspiring the next generation
  • Interactive maker booths encouraging creativity and problem-solving
Activity Recommended Age Time
Robotics Challenge 8+ 10 AM – 12 PM
Virtual Reality Exploration All Ages 11 AM – 3 PM
DIY Chemistry Lab 6-12 12 PM – 2 PM
Science Career Panel 13+ 2 PM – 4 PM

Top Tips for Navigating the Festival and Making the Most of Your Visit

Arriving early is your best bet to beat the crowds and secure spots at popular exhibits and workshops. Be sure to wear comfortable shoes and dress in layers, as the festival takes place outdoors and weather can be unpredictable. Carry a reusable water bottle to stay hydrated and a small backpack to keep essentials like sunscreen, snacks, and a portable charger. Plan your route by downloading the festival map in advance, so you can prioritize must-see demonstrations and shows without backtracking. Keep an eye out for QR codes posted near each exhibit to access exclusive digital content and interactive activities.

To truly maximize your experience, engage with the experts behind each exhibit-ask questions and participate in hands-on experiments. Consider joining a guided tour, as festival volunteers often share insider tips and highlight hidden gems throughout the event. Don’t miss out on the festival’s panel discussions and live science demos scheduled throughout the day. Finally, take breaks at designated rest zones to rest and recharge before diving back into the busy festival atmosphere.
